On 2014-01-27 15:25:22 -0500, Robert Haas wrote:
> On Mon, Jan 27, 2014 at 12:58 PM, Simon Riggs <simon@2ndquadrant.com> wrote:
> > This version adds a GUC called ddl_exclusive_locks which allows us to
> > keep the 9.3 behaviour if we wish it. Some people may be surprised
> > that their programs don't wait in the same places they used to. We
> > hope that is a positive and useful behaviour, but it may not always be
> > so.
> >
> > I'll commit this on Thurs 30 Jan unless I hear objections.
> 
> I haven't reviewed the patch, but -1 for adding a GUC.

Dito. I don't think the patch in a bad shape otherwise. I'd very quickly
looked at a previous version and it did look rather sane, and several
other people had looked at earlier versions as well. IIRC Noah had a
fairly extensive look at some intricate race conditions...
